TikTok CEO mentioned something called Project Texas. It purports to give CFIUS the Committee on Foreign Investment in the United States oversight capabilities. That's a half measure because that doesn't deal with an aspect of tech policy where the Chinese Communist Party could potentially have leverage over people with access to the data. A wholesale ban from operations in the US market is the only solution to protect our data and frankly to protect our children.
TikTok CEO Shou Zi Chew testified before Congress on Thursday and lawmakers on both sides of the aisle expressed concerns about the platform’s privacy practices and its relationship to the Communist Chinese government. We speak to Heritage Tech expert Kara Frederick.
